The Significance of Exploring Learning in Our Dreams
Dreams hold profound meanings, and exploring different learning environments within them signifies a deep-rooted desire for growth, knowledge, and personal transformation. Each learning environment represents unique opportunities and challenges we encounter on our educational journey. For instance, dreaming of a classroom may reflect formal learning experiences, while visions of nature can symbolize lessons learned through life experiences.
Engaging with varied learning landscapes encourages us to broaden our perspectives and adapt our approaches. These dreams remind us that learning is not confined to traditional settings; it unfolds in myriad ways. As such, they serve as an invitation to explore any uncharted territories within ourselves, urging us towards continual self-improvement and discovery.
The essence of these dreams is to inspire us to seek knowledge actively, be it through books, experiences, or unexpected lessons found in everyday life.

Practical Tips for Embracing Your Learning Journey
- Reflect on Your Learning Preferences
Start by contemplating how you best absorb knowledge. Are you more successful in structured environments, or do you thrive when allowed to explore freely? Write down your insights after each dream related to learning.
This can guide you in choosing educational activities that align with your natural inclinations, enhancing your understanding and retention of knowledge.
- Seek New Learning Experiences
To manifest the explorative spirit of your dreams, actively seek out new educational opportunities. This could be as simple as attending workshops, joining clubs, or even engaging in online courses. By diversifying your experiences, you can stimulate your mind, much like the varied contexts of your dreams.
Embrace every chance to learn something new, whether it's a new language, a cooking class, or art. Remember, every experience adds to the richness of your life's educational tapestry.
- Connect with Others Who Share Your Passion
Surrounding yourself with like-minded individuals can significantly enhance your learning journey. Seek out study groups, community classes, or online forums where people share similar interests. Engaging in discussions and collaborative learning can broaden your understanding and bring fresh insights that might mirror those found in your dreams about learning environments.
Through this connectivity, not only do you enrich your knowledge base, but you also foster invaluable friendships.
- Document Your Dreams and Insights
Keeping a dream journal can be an insightful practice. Immediately write down any dreams involving learning after awakening, including your feelings and observations. Over time, this documentation can reveal patterns and themes in your learning desires or obstacles.
Reflecting on these can guide your educational pursuits and highlight areas for personal growth and exploration.
- Set Intentions for Your Growth
As you come to understand what your dreams convey, set intentions for your learning journey. Think about what skills or knowledge you hope to acquire. This act of intention-setting can create a roadmap for your educational pursuits, providing clarity and focus.
Whether you're learning for personal satisfaction or professional development, knowing your goals will align your actions with your aspirations.
FAQs
- What does it mean to dream about a specific learning environment?
Dreaming about a specific learning environment often mirrors your real-life experiences or aspirations regarding education. It signifies your comfort level or challenges you face in that space. For example, a classroom may indicate a desire for structure or a return to formality in learning, while an outdoor setting could suggest a need for freedom and creativity in your learning process.
- How can I use my dreams about learning to improve my personal growth?
Using your dreams about learning as a guide for personal growth can be enlightening. Reflect on what each environment in your dream is teaching you. Identify any skills or insights that require further exploration or understanding. Integrate them into your daily life by seeking out opportunities that challenge you, thus aligning your real-life learning experiences with your dreams.
- Are dreams of education linked to my waking life studies?
Yes, dreams of education often reflect your waking experiences, anxieties, or aspirations related to your studies. They might reveal feelings about exams, subjects you enjoy, or situations you wish to avoid. Such dreams serve as an internal dialogue where your subconscious mind processes your educational journey and personal growth.
- Why do I sometimes dream about learning in unconventional places?
Dreaming of learning in unconventional places suggests that you are exploring different pathways to acquire knowledge. It symbolizes your openness to new ideas and learning methods. These dreams urge you to embrace innovative approaches that deviate from traditional educational norms, which may lead to profound self-discovery and insights.
- Can I interpret my learning environment dreams without any background knowledge?
While some dream interpretations require depth in symbolism, anyone can begin interpreting their dreams by understanding their personal context. Reflect on the feelings experienced during the dream, what the environments represent to you, and any recent events influencing your life. Listening to your intuition is vital, allowing you to glean insightful meanings without extensive background knowledge.
